The tariff classification of the Arricam from Germany
Issued March 18, 2003 by U.S. Customs and Border Protection.
Tariff classification
HTS codes: 9007.19.8080
Headings: 9007
Product description
The Arricam System is described as a modular fully integrated 35mm cinematographic camera system used in professional filming. The Studio Arricam (ST) is a sync sound camera for use in the studio, and the Lite Arricam (LT) is a lightweight camera designed for remote, steadicam, and shoulder operation. A complete Arricam camera consists of the Arricam camera body (central unit), a viewfinder, a film magazine, the lens set, the lens data system, the speed control unit and a matte box.
CBP rationale
The applicable subheading for the Arricam will be 9007.19.8080,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for cinematographic cameras and projectors, whether or not incorporating sound recording or reproducing apparatus, cameras, other.

The rate of duty will be free.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177).
